One of Dan’s many shining moments at Mount Zoomer, “Language City” is a driving early-album rocker that shifts through a few sections of alternating urgency, pairing salt-of-the-earth guitars with Spencer’s winding synths. Honestly, though, every time we hear it it’s like we’re just biding time to the 3:45 mark and that stomping, club-ready bassline that delivers thrills, and chills, each time out. It’s one of those moments that sounds like it’s always been written, just that Wolf Parade fell upon it, and it makes us want to see them live so fucking badly. It’s yours for the downloading at MySpace.

At Mount Zoomer is out 6/17 via Sub Pop.
